†Carinalestes murensis Cifelli and Davis 2015 (mammal)

Full reference: R. L. Cifelli and B. M. Davis. 2015. Tribosphenic mammals from the Lower Cretaceous Cloverly Formation of Montana and Wyoming. Journal of Vertebrate Paleontology 35(3):e920848:1-18
Belongs to Carinalestes according to R. L. Cifelli and B. M. Davis 2015
Sister taxa: none
Type specimen: OMNH 67503, a mandible (a left dentary fragment preserving the ultimate molar as well as alveoli and bases of the roots for the penultimate molar.). Its type locality is OMNH V938, which is in an Albian terrestrial horizon in Montana.
Ecology: scansorial insectivore
Distribution: found only at OMNH V938
